Four of six patients with endometrial cancer had initial response to progesterone therapy and obtained complete response; three among them had successful pregnancies with three live births. The results suggest that progesterone therapy, combined with assisted reproductive technology, provides more chance of carrying a full-term pregnancy for patients with endometrial adenocarcinoma.
